Overview
Our database contains 28 NHTSA owner-reported complaints for the 2011 Chevrolet Avalanche 1500, most frequently naming the airbags, driver assistance and body & structure categories. 2 safety recalls have been issued covering this model year; and 341 manufacturer communications are on file.
Complaints are reports submitted by owners and drivers to NHTSA. They are not verified and do not establish that a defect exists.

Percentages are of component mentions. A single complaint can name more than one component, so these do not sum to the total complaint count.
Safety recalls
2 campaigns cover this model year
Recalls apply to specific vehicles, not to every vehicle of a model year. Check your VIN with NHTSA or your manufacturer's dealer to confirm whether a recall affects your vehicle.

Manufacturer communications
A bulletin sent by a manufacturer to its dealers. Not a recall, and repairs are not necessarily free.

This Preliminary Information communication provides information to the technician about vehicles that have had multiple repair attempts that are being performed on customer’s vehicles that exhibit vibration conditions without utilizing the support of General Motors Technical Assistance Center. If valid vibration frequency or Road Force Variation data has been collected and a repair attempt does not correct the customer complaint, contact General Motors Technical Assistance Center for further support. For any vehicles that remains unrepaired after being at the dealer for three days or more and a related bulletin or PI is not found, contact General Motors Technical Assistance Center for further support.
Manufacturers file copies of the bulletins they send to dealers with NHTSA. These often describe diagnostic or repair procedures for a known condition. They are not recalls: repairs described in a bulletin are usually only free if the vehicle is still under warranty or the manufacturer has extended coverage.

Higher-selling and older vehicles accumulate more reports. Counts are not failure rates and are not directly comparable between vehicles that sold in very different numbers. Older model years have had longer for reports to accumulate.
